What is Population Standard Deviation?
Population standard deviation (sigma) measures the dispersion of all values in a complete population from the population mean. It is the square root of the population variance and is expressed in the same units as the original data, making it easier to interpret than variance.
Formula
sigma = sqrt(Sum[(Xi - mu)squared] / N)
Where Xi is each value, mu is the population mean, and N is the population size.
